First try SYS/Change_on_Install

If that doesn't work :

0 - backup the password file ORACLE_HOME\database\pwd<sid>.ora
1 - delete the password file from your ORACLE_HOME\database\pwd<sid>
2 - execute : orapwd73 file=ORACLE_HOME\database\pwd<sid>.ora
password=manager entries=5

This shoul do the trick, changes SYS and Internal Passwords

>>>Due personnel- change nobody know the SYSBDA password. Because i am the
 new
>>>database manager and i am new at this, i would like to know thist
 password.
>>>Can someone tell me how to change this password ? Or must i re-install
 the
>>>database (i hope not) ?
>>
>>
>>Try connecting as internal and then issue an ALTER USER command on SYS to
>>reset the password. If you don't know the internal password, try
 re-creating
>>the password file.
